The hexadecimal color code #6FD0AC corresponds to the code RGB( 111, 208, 172 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,44 level), green (at 0,82 level) and blue (at 0,67 level). Its brightness is 62% and its saturation is 50%. It is composed of red at 22%, green at 42% and blue at 35%.
